Y4-42
(3D23)
Output Disconnect
Detection Sel
This parameter applies only when in Drive Mode. It sets the drive response if the
connection between the drive and the motor is disconnected.
0 : Disabled
1 : Alarm - Speed Search
2 : Alarm - Start at Zero
3 : Fault
Note:
1. Loss Of Load [Z1-31 to Z1-36], Load Verify [Z1-53], and Bypass Energy Savings
[Z1-16] can interfere with the correct operation of Output Disconnect Detection.
2. When the Output Disconnect is active, the drive internally disables Output Phase
Loss Detection of more than one phase.
0
(0 - 3)
419
Y4-43
(3D24)
Output Disconnect Inject
Current
Sets the level of DC injection current during output disconnect as a percentage of the drive
rated current.
30%
(5 - 50%)
419
